A significant fire incident occurred at an industrial estate in Ghatkopar West on Tuesday morning, resulting in injuries to three individuals. The fire was reported at 10:22 am and escalated to a level-one blaze, requiring nearly three hours for firefighters to bring under control by the afternoon.
The fire originated on the second floor of a two-story building, engulfing an area of approximately 1,000 square feet. The flames were confined to electrical installations and items stored within shop number 209, including furniture, sewing machines, garments, and office files.
Three people sustained burn injuries and were taken to Rajawadi Hospital. One person suffered extensive 60% burns, while the other two had 3% and 30% burns, respectively. All three individuals later decided to leave the hospital against medical advice. The operation involved multiple agencies, including the Mumbai Fire Brigade and Mumbai Police.
